Grease Blockage Causes Wastewater Overflow - 505 Bel Air Blvd

Jul 17th, 2025

Mobile Area Water & Sewer System (MAWSS) responded to a wastewater overflow on July 17, 2025, at 505 Bel Air Blvd. Approximately 450 gallons of wastewater overflowed due to a grease blockage. 350 gallons of wastewater was reclaimed; 100 gallons of wastewater flowed into Eslava Creek. MAWSS crews have cleared the blockage and are taking steps to prevent further overflows at this location.

Grease blockages occur when foods containing fats, oil or grease are put down the drain. MAWSS provides free containers for grease recycling. To learn more visit www.itseasytobeungreasy.com.
